  • Abstract
    The Agent Construction System (ACS) for government investment project is a primary solution for investment system reformation in China. However, the implementation of ACS has encountered some incentive problems, and the agent construction service pricing mechanism is one of the most important incentive problems. By formulating a primary pricing model be comprised of basic price and incentive price, the article discussed the influence of risk allocation on the incentive ratio and parameters in the project residual. It shows that the incentive ratio in the pricing model and the project residual are both determinate by the risk allocation between the principal and the agency. Based on the analysis above, the article has presented a series of pricing model for the government principal in accordance with different risk allocation arrangements.
